Output ff59cd41f5479b2f977e477d533495fcb313bdf4a56279906c3ea3bdafcf6fcd:2

value
2843696652
script pubkey
OP_0 OP_PUSHBYTES_32 89ecdf1daf003d2c5b406ccf6027e83b4de9051ab788535df9338664b8238f9c
address
bc1q38kd78d0qq7jck6qdn8kqflg8dx7jpg6k7y9xh0exwrxfwpr37wqcjsfvp
transaction
ff59cd41f5479b2f977e477d533495fcb313bdf4a56279906c3ea3bdafcf6fcd
spent
true